Scriptoptimalisatie is cruciaal voor het versnellen van de reactietijd van een website. Door JavaScript slim te beheren en onnodige scripts te minimaliseren, kunnen ontwikkelaars de prestaties aanzienlijk verbeteren.
Daarnaast speelt lazy loading een belangrijke rol. Door afbeeldingen en video’s pas te laden wanneer ze zichtbaar zijn voor de gebruiker, kunnen tijd en bandbreedte worden bespaard. Dit zorgt niet alleen voor een snellere ervaring, maar ook voor een efficiënter gebruik van bronnen.
Word lid van https://1red.co.nl/ en ontvang loyaliteitsbeloningen.
Browser-rendering is eveneens een aandachtspunt. Het optimaliseren van hoe een browser inhoud weergeeft, kan de algehele laadsnelheid aanzienlijk verbeteren. Dit betekent dat gebruikers sneller toegang hebben tot de informatie die ze nodig hebben, wat leidt tot een betere gebruikerservaring.
Analyse van huidige laadsnelheid en bottlenecks
Een belangrijke aanbeveling is het uitvoeren van een grondige evaluatie van de huidige webprestaties. Dit omvat het meten van de laadsnelheid van pagina’s en het identificeren van kritieke punten die de prestaties belemmeren. Het analyseren van de tijd die scripts in beslag nemen, kan waardevolle inzichten opleveren voor scriptoptimalisatie. Door deze scripts te optimaliseren, kunnen we de belasting op de browser verminderen en de algehele snelheid verbeteren.
Daarnaast speelt lazy loading een sleutelrol in het optimaliseren van de gebruikerservaring. Door afbeeldingen en andere elementen pas te laden wanneer ze in het zicht van de gebruiker komen, kan de initiële laadtijd aanzienlijk worden verkort. Dit helpt niet alleen bij het verbeteren van de laadsnelheid, maar draagt ook bij aan een soepelere interactie op de website.
Een andere bottleneck kan voortkomen uit onnodige of zwaar belaste externe bronnen. Het verminderen van deze afhankelijkheden door te kiezen voor alternatieven of door ze te hosten binnen de eigen infrastructuur kan echter significante voordelen opleveren. Ook het minimaliseren van het aantal HTTP-verzoeken door middel van bundeling en minificatie heeft invloed op de algehele snelheid en webprestaties.
Tot slot is het belangrijk om regelmatig de geïmplementeerde optimalisaties te testen en bij te werken. Door gebruik te maken van tools die de laadtijden en prestaties continue monitoren, kan men snel reageren op eventuele nieuwe problemen. Dit zorgt ervoor dat de website altijd optimaal presteert en voldoet aan de verwachtingen van de gebruikers.
Implementatie van asynchrone lading van scripts en bronnen
Pas asynchrone lading toe voor JavaScript-bestanden om de browser-rendering te verbeteren. Door het gebruik van de `async`- en `defer`-attributen in script-tags, kan de browser andere inhoud laden voordat het script wordt uitgevoerd. Dit versnelt de weergave van de pagina’s en verbetert webprestaties aanzienlijk, vooral bij zwaardere scripts.
Naast scriptoptimalisatie is lazy loading een waardevolle techniek voor het efficiënt beheren van bronnen zoals afbeeldingen en videobestanden. Door deze middelen alleen te laden wanneer ze in beeld komen, wordt de initiële laadtijd van de pagina verkort. Dit zorgt ervoor dat gebruikers sneller toegang hebben tot de belangrijkste inhoud.
Het implementeren van asynchrone lading vereist een kritische beoordeling van de volgorde waarin scripts worden ingeladen. Door scripts te organiseren op basis van hun afhankelijkheden, kunnen ontwikkelaars ervoor zorgen dat belangrijke functionaliteiten eerst worden uitgevoerd zonder de algehele laadtijd te beïnvloeden. Dit leidt tot een soepeler navigatie-ervaring voor bezoekers.
Daarnaast moeten ontwikkelaars zich richten op het verminderen van het aantal HTTP-verzoeken door scripts en bronnen te groeperen. Dit minimaliseert de belasting van de server en versnelt de reactietijd. Een goede balans tussen asynchrone lading en geoptimaliseerde bronverwerking zorgt voor een snellere en responsievere gebruikerservaring.
Optimalisatie van afmetingen en formaten van afbeeldingen
Gebruik afbeeldingen in de juiste afmetingen en formaten om de laadsnelheid van jouw website te verbeteren. Comprimeer afbeeldingen voor gebruik op het web, zodat de bestandsgrootte kleiner is en de weergave sneller plaatsvindt.
Overweeg het gebruik van moderne bestandsindelingen zoals WebP. Deze formaten bieden uitstekende compressie met behoud van kwaliteit, wat bijdraagt aan snellere browser-rendering.
- Zorg ervoor dat afbeeldingen niet groter zijn dan nodig is voor de weergave op het scherm.
- Verklein de resolutie van afbeeldingen voor mobiele apparaten.
- Implementeer lazy loading zodat afbeeldingen pas worden geladen als ze in het zicht komen van de gebruiker.
Lazy loading minimaliseert het aantal afbeeldingen dat tegelijk wordt geladen, wat de initiële laadtijd vermindert. Dit draagt bij aan een betere gebruikerservaring.
Controleer regelmatig de prestaties van jouw website met tools zoals Google PageSpeed Insights. Deze kunnen specifieke aanbevelingen geven voor afbeeldingen die verder geoptimaliseerd kunnen worden.
Optimaliseer de alt-teksten van afbeeldingen. Dit verbetert de toegankelijkheid en kan ook bijdragen aan zoekmachineoptimalisatie, wat indirect de webprestaties kan verbeteren.
- Kies het juiste afbeeldingsformaat: JPEG voor foto’s, PNG voor afbeeldingen met transparantie.
- Vermijd onnodige metadata in afbeeldingsbestanden.
- Gebruik afbeeldingsCDN’s voor snellere bezorging.
Met deze strategieën kun je de snelheid van jouw site aanzienlijk verbeteren, waardoor gebruikers sneller toegang hebben tot visuele inhoud en de algehele ervaring verbeterd wordt.
Gebruik van caching en optimalisatie van serverrespons
Implementeer cachingmethoden zoals browsercache en server-side caching om de laadsnelheid aanzienlijk te verhogen. Browser-rendering kan worden versneld door statische bronnen op te slaan, zodat de gebruiker geen herhaalde verzoeken hoeft te doen voor vaste elementen van de pagina. Dit vermindert de belasting op de server en zorgt voor een snellere weergave van de website.
Gebruik lazy loading voor afbeeldingen en video’s. Door deze media pas te laden wanneer ze in het zicht van de gebruiker komen, wordt de initiële laadtijd verkort. Dit vermindert de hoeveelheid gegevens die in eerste instantie moet worden geladen en verbetert de algehele ervaring van de bezoeker, omdat de inhoud sneller toegankelijk wordt.
Scriptoptimalisatie is ook een belangrijke stap in het verbeteren van de reactietijd van de server. Minimaliseer en comprimeer scripts om ervoor te zorgen dat ze sneller worden gedownload. Het vermijden van zware scripts die de rendering blokkeren, helpt om de prestaties te verhogen en draagt bij aan een soepelere interactie met de website.
Door de serverrespons te optimaliseren, zoals het kiezen van de juiste hosting en het correct configureren van de serverinstellingen, kan de laadsnelheid verder worden verbeterd. Een snellere server met een lage latency draagt bij aan een efficiënte communicatie tussen de gebruiker en de site, wat resulteert in een aangenamere browse-ervaring.
Vraag-en-antwoord:
Waarom is paginasnelheid belangrijk voor een website?
De paginasnelheid is belangrijk omdat het de gebruikerservaring direct beïnvloedt. Wanneer een website langzaam laadt, kunnen bezoekers gefrustreerd raken en besluiten om de site te verlaten. Dit kan leiden tot een afname van het aantal bezoekers en lagere conversiepercentages. Daarnaast speelt paginasnelheid ook een rol in de zoekmachineoptimalisatie; snellere websites hebben een grotere kans om hoger te scoren in zoekmachine-resultaten.
Wat zijn enkele geavanceerde technieken voor frontend-optimalisatie?
Geavanceerde technieken voor frontend-optimalisatie omvatten onder andere het minimaliseren van CSS en JavaScript, het optimaliseren van afbeeldingen door compressie en het gebruik van next-gen indelingen zoals WebP. Ook kan het toepassen van lazy loading voor afbeeldingen en video’s helpen om de laadtijden te verbeteren door alleen de inhoud te laden die zichtbaar is voor de gebruiker. Het implementeren van een content delivery network (CDN) kan ook de snelheid verhogen door content dichter bij de gebruikers te serveren.
Hoe kan 1red.co.nl zijn paginasnelheid verbeteren?
1red.co.nl kan zijn paginasnelheid verbeteren door verschillende optimalisaties door te voeren. Dit kan onder andere door het verminderen van het aantal HTTP-verzoeken, het combineren van CSS- en JavaScript-bestanden, en het inschakelen van browsercache om herhaaldelijke laadtijden te verkorten. Daarnaast is het belangrijk om regelmatig de snelheid van de website te testen met tools zoals Google PageSpeed Insights om verdere verbeterpunten te identificeren en aan te pakken.
Welke rol speelt mobielvriendelijkheid bij paginasnelheid?
Mobielvriendelijkheid speelt een significante rol bij paginasnelheid, omdat steeds meer gebruikers websites op hun mobiele apparaten bezoeken. Websites moeten geoptimaliseerd zijn voor zowel desktop als mobiele weergave voor een optimale gebruikerservaring. Dit houdt in dat de laadtijden op mobiele apparaten vaak moet worden geoptimaliseerd door het gebruik van responsieve ontwerpen en het vermijden van zware elementen die de snelheid op mobiel kunnen vertragen.
Wat zijn enkele veelvoorkomende fouten die de paginasnelheid kunnen vertragen?
Veelvoorkomende fouten die de paginasnelheid kunnen vertragen zijn onder andere het gebruik van ongeoptimaliseerde afbeeldingen, het niet comprimeren van CSS en JavaScript, en het hebben van te veel externe scripts. Daarnaast kunnen langzame serverreactietijden en het niet gebruiken van caching mechanismen ook bijdragen aan een trage site. Het regelmatig controleren en optimaliseren van deze elementen is cruciaal om een snelle website te behouden.